RE: [PATCH] ARM: SAMSUNG: Declare struct platform_device in plat/s3c64xx-spi.h

> The function declarations in plat/s3c64xx-spi.h rely on struct
> platform_device but it's not declared by the header causing compiler
> warnings if it is included prior to another header which does that.
